pnpm如何对node_modules打补丁

1.创建补丁:(lib-flexibel是包名)

复制代码
pnpm patch lib-flexible

2.编辑代码:

根据提示的路径,在node_modules找到对应的临时目录,对软件包的代码进行修改。

3.修改完成后,使用第二步提示的命令进行生成补丁文件

4.发现目录下生成了patches文件夹以及pnpm-workspace.yaml文件,里面记录了哪些依赖项被修改以及修改的内容

相关推荐
弹简特14 小时前
【Vue3速成】02-vue工程化目录结构+执行原理
前端·vue.js·npm
弹简特1 天前
【Vue3速成】01-npm+vue初体验+vite构建vue工程化
vue.js·arcgis·npm
DogDaoDao1 天前
Windows 下 Git 报错:`touch` 无法识别 —— 原因分析与 7 种解决方案(从入门到精通)
windows·git·程序员·npm·powershell·cmd·touch
008爬虫实战录1 天前
【码上爬】 题九:webpack调试 堆栈分析
前端·webpack·node.js
zoomdong1 天前
@utoo/pack: 基于 Turbopack 的下一代 Rust 构建工具
webpack·rust·开源
天若有情6732 天前
轻量级状态事件总线 eventbusx-js 开源使用教程
开发语言·javascript·npm·开源·事件·事件总线
qq_316837753 天前
npm run tauri build Downloading下载超时
前端·npm·node.js
下北沢美食家4 天前
Webpack与Vite详解
前端·webpack·node.js
AeahKa4 天前
ztree 依赖问题解决记录
前端·webpack